SynProtect investigates the molecular mechanisms of brain resilience related to sleep and stress adaptation. The project aims to understand how specific plasticity in brain cells can enhance resilience against sleep deprivation and neurodegeneration.
Resilience designates the ability of the brain to cope with and adapt to stressful situations.
Sleep homeostasis is tightly linked to resilience, and the sleep deficits observed alongside neurodegeneration probably operate as direct drivers of neurodegeneration.
